Which Philip baptized the Ethiopian? Was it the Apostle or the deacon?
Thanks. I remembered hearing that somewhere, but couldn’t find it again.Footnotes in the Haydock and Navarre say that it is Philip the deacon (not Philip the apostle). The Haydock notes that as deacon, he did not have the power to confirm. Peter and John came to confirm the new converts. (cf Acts 8:14-17)
This same Philip is referred to in Acts 21:8: “…and we entered the house of Philip the evangelist, who was one of the seven, …” (see Acts 6:3-5)
